[Discussion] How much freedom is too much for VAs? by OpalescentMoonrise in GWAScriptGuild

[–]ChrisHailey 2 points3 points  (0 children)

I think it's important to consider what your goal with the script is. For example, if I'm writing a "new VA friendly" script (i.e., a script that a person just exploring the art of audio erotica will find easy and comforting), I definitely want to include as much of the "sex dialog" as possible (and usually with an "ad lib as desired" direction). Another example would be a plot-driven script that requires certain pieces of dialog during sex to advance the plot; that pretty much requires that the sex dialog be written out in its entirety.

In my experience, most VAs who want to do "scripted improv" will write their own scripts, and very often these aren't much like the scripts we write. On the other hand, I just recently got a fantastic fill that was a cold read of one of my scripts with tons of improv, it was essentially an "hysterical lit" read. Which just goes to show you, one of the really fun things about what we do is that you just never know what will work, when, and with whom. Maybe the best approach is to just try lots of different stuff, fully aware that not all of it will work for everyone, and then get these wonderful surprises when an artist does something you never imagined. That's truly my favorite thing about what we do!

[Mod Announcement] Community Feedback: AI Content by badlittlebunni_ in gonewildaudio

[–]ChrisHailey 11 points12 points  (0 children)

Regarding AI-created scripts, the fact that identifying AI content is impossible, isn't a reason not to ban AI content. It's similar to plagiarism in this sense; we all are aware that there is plagiarized content on our site, and that much of it will never be identified as such, but that doesn't mean we should amend the rules to allow it.

The question of "witch hunts" is important. A recent test of software that identifies AI content for term papers incorrectly flagged some original content as AI generated. The software works by assessing how generic the language usage is, and flagging language that it considers too generic. (Which is itself something of an indictment of AI content.) The only way I see avoiding this problem, is that we use the honors system, which is to a certain extent how we deal with plagiarism as well: We state that it isn't allowed, and trust writers to follow the guidelines. There's not a whole lot more we can do than that, but it is the right thing to do, nonetheless.

[Meta] GWASI.com will shut down June 19th because of Reddit's API changes by fermaw in GWAScriptGuild

[–]ChrisHailey 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Since no one replied to this yet, I'll give it a go.

gwasi.com is not a subreddit, it's a separate website that uses Reddit's API (Application Programming Interface) to extract information from GWA.

What's changing at Reddit is the API. New changes will make it so that you cannot use the API to get information about NSFW posts on Reddit. My understanding is that Reddit is mostly doing this because of a few sites that extract and repackage visual porn from Reddit; GWA and similar audio subs are just getting caught up in the changes.

So the answer to your question is that no, GWA and subreddits are not going away.

On the other hand, we should note that these changes are happening while Reddit is preparing for an initial stock offering -- they are going to be a publicly traded company. We all should be prepared for a lot of changes at Reddit in the near future, and it does seem likely that they will want to downplay (or possibly even eliminate) porn on the site. But we're still a ways away from that, if it ever happens.

[discussion] advice for writing collab scripts, like FF4M, MM4F, etc. by tabooleh in GWAScriptGuild

[–]ChrisHailey 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Others have answered most of your questions, I think. Since I'm right now knee-deep in editing a bunch of collab audios, I'll comment on the editing.

Most collabs that I've worked on lately are "live recorded," at least for the main players. (This is usually done over a discord call, where the performers are recording themselves locally, but listening live to the other performers; the end result is individual tracks for each performer but all of them recorded simultaneously.) This makes editing easier (generally, although not always), and helps the flow between performers work much better so that quick back-and-forth with short lines of dialog sounds perfectly natural.

Even if the audio isn't live recorded, I wouldn't worry too much about the editing aspect of it. I personal enjoy the challenge of splicing together dialog, getting the pauses just right, getting voices to interrupt each other when appropriate. It's really quite fun.
